Hi,
The pouch is made from some bark tanned deer hide that I tanned, and also some bark tanned horse hide that was tanned by Dunrustic. I did over dye it a bit to take off the "new".
The back of the pouch is lined with block printed linen. I also used beeswax on the inside of the flap.
